Output fced71a107fe257a664eddd8822d84c07e21135e80ef1ffe5a7e731ae4015578:5

value
26861239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ba46ed5eb2f31ea893c51b9b4d5cd4907ab8091 OP_EQUAL
address
MTvXCSdurfTEgP9NrJqifuxvpmkbccR9Va
transaction
fced71a107fe257a664eddd8822d84c07e21135e80ef1ffe5a7e731ae4015578
spent
true